The image captures an angled view of a menu open on a wooden table in what appears to be a Chinese hot pot restaurant in Beijing. No people are visible.

The menu is the central subject, primarily blue with a decorative patterned border at the top. Above the menu, a metallic, dome-shaped hot pot lid rests on a table, next to an empty hot pot basin. A white paper napkin and chopsticks are also visible on the table. The background shows hints of other restaurant furniture and a white bucket.

The menu features hot pot dishes with accompanying images and descriptions in Chinese, some with English transliterations. The top section announces "美味 开胃火锅" (Delicious Appetizing Hot Pot) and "地道蘸水 6元/位" (Authentic dipping sauce 6 yuan/person), with a disclaimer that pictures are for reference. The restaurant's name is "洱火寻甸牧场" (ERHUO XUNDIAN RANCH).

Several specific dishes are highlighted:
- A small image on the top left shows dumplings, identified as "北京首家 牦牛馅水饺" (Beijing's first Yak meat dumplings).
- Below it, "富源酸辣猪脚锅 ¥138" (Fuyuan Sour and Spicy Pork Trotter Hot Pot ¥138) is featured, labeled as "女神 最爱" (Goddess's Favorite).
- Three larger dish images dominate the lower half:
    - A red, saucy meat dish labeled "本店 招牌" (House Specialty), described as "云南鲜黄牛肉(半斤) ¥55" (Yunnan Fresh Yellow Beef (half catty) ¥55).
    - A pile of braised bones, marked "必点" (Must Order), identified as "雪山牦牛骨 ¥78" (Snow Mountain Yak Bone ¥78).
    - Sliced raw beef, labeled "VIP", described as "云南土黄牛肉鲜切肥瘦 ¥48" (Yunnan Local Yellow Beef Fresh Sliced Fatty and Lean ¥48).

The overall lighting is somewhat dim, casting a cool, bluish hue over the scene.
